Barn Painting Service Questions
What types of barns can be painted? Barn painting services typically include wood, metal, and composite barn exteriors to match the property's needs.
What preparation is needed before painting? Proper cleaning, surface repairs, and priming are essential steps to ensure a smooth and durable finish.
How often should barn exteriors be painted? The frequency depends on the materials and exposure, but generally every 5 to 10 years is recommended.
Are there color options available for barn painting? Yes, a variety of colors and finishes are available to complement the property's style and preferences.
